Beautiful l/o Dana ! I the I love embossing and the 3D folders really pack a punch. Can you tell me what sandwich you used with the CTMH Die cut machine?
Thanks, I’m so glad you like it. What I love about the CTMH die cutting and embossing matching is that I never have to think about what plates or how to sandwich anything. I just use my cutting mat shown in the video and the white thick platform plate that comes with the machine for everything! I then adjust my dials on the machine according to what I’m either cutting or embossing so for these embossing folders, I set the top dial on 3-D embossing and set the bottom dial for the tension on the lightest pressure. Super easy for me! I hope that is helpful for you. Let me know if you have any additional questions I can help with.
